Rain or Shine, It’s Always a Great Day for Cheese!

 

With lots of coffee in our bellies, the smell of cows in the air, and excitement all around, the Loaf Love Tour pulled into Tillamook bright and early for a fun-filled day! On the agenda for the day were two store events, a booth at the farmer’s market, and most importantly the opportunity to drive one of our Yums in the June Dairy Parade!

The theme of this year’s parade was “Just Milk It.” The Tillamook float took the theme to the extreme and had a literal representation of milk coming from Tilly into the Tillamook Cheese Factory and all of the delicious products then coming out of the factory! The float was so creative that it actually won the first place award!

Parade Float

Clouds didn't prevent us from celebrating

Jammin’ Jason and I got the honor of leading the float in the Yum with giant smiles on our faces and lots of waving to the fans who came out! Although it started raining, that certainly didn’t scare away the parade-goers or our dedicated volunteers who followed behind us handing out buttons and Tilla-Moos to the crowd!

We had so much fun in the parade this year; it was great seeing everyone who came out to enjoy the festivities! We’re looking forward to the Hillsboro 4th of July Parade to celebrate our Independence and thank all of those who serve our country. We can’t wait to show off our Baby Loaf to all of our fans there as well!
